The parked plane was a conspicuous
sight at the small rural airport for at least two years, after being seized
by law enforcement officials from notorious pilot Frank Moss.
Moss, who still flies out of the Charlotte
County Airport, gained infamy during the Iran Contra Hearings which revealed
him to be a drug smuggling pilot and fly-by-night airline owner.
For a drug smuggler, Moss had some
strange connections. With Col. Oliver North, for example. The Flying Ark
at the Charlotte County Airport, it turns out, isn't the first airplane
Mr. Moss has "donated" to the U.S. Government. That honor belongs to a
DC-4 spotted off the west coast of Florida by U.S. Customs agents, whereupon
the plane began dumping into the Gulf below, law enforcement authorities
wryly noted, what “appeared to be a load of drugs.”
In the unpleasantness which ensued,
it was learned Oliver North had known Frank Moss' Contra supply planes
were being used to bring back drugs into the U.S. An address book found
aboard contained the Virginia phone number of North's "courier," Robert
Owen, and that in a memo to Owen North had written: "Moss’s “DC-6 which
is being used for runs [to supply the Contras] out of New Orleans is probably
used for drug runs into the US.”

Operating out of Charlotte County Airport,
Dietrich Reinhardt’s Caribe Air, was called a CIA proprietary airline
in a Senate Intelligence Committee report which investigated the company
for delivering Hawk and TOW missiles to Iran in the arms-for-hostages deal
between the U.S. and Iran.
It was a blemish. But things would
get even worse.
When Federal prosecutors seized the
company’s aircraft in the early 90's, they had been parked at the infamous
Mena Ark. Airport, and Reinhardt was accused of allowing his planes to
be used to ship drugs worth billions of dollars into this country.
